Enhanced Security Measures: Exploring Biometrics in SaaS Environments
In the modern digital landscape, safeguarding sensitive data is paramount.
Organizations are continually seeking innovative solutions to bolster their security posture, moving beyond traditional authentication methods like passwords. Biometric peripherals offer a compelling alternative, leveraging unique biological traits for identification and authorization. Such cutting-edge devices utilize technologies including fingerprint scanning, facial recognition, and iris scanning, providing a more secure and convenient user experience.
When integrated into Software-as-a-Service (SaaS) applications, biometric peripherals enhance security by providing authentication. Employees can securely access SaaS platforms via their biometric data, mitigating the risk from unauthorized access and data breaches.
- Additionally, biometric peripherals offer a number of advantages over traditional methods. They are less susceptible to compromise, as they cannot be easily shared or stolen. Biometrics additionally offer a more seamless and user-friendly experience, eliminating the need to remember complex passwords.
- Integrating biometric peripherals into SaaS environments requires careful consideration of factors such as privacy regulations, data security standards, and user acceptance.
